SMA version shown
low conversion loss, 6.05 dB typ.
good L-R isolation, 35 dB typ, L-I, 30 dB typ.
wideband, 10 to 2000 MHz
rugged shielded case
VHF/UHF
cellular
GPS
instrumentation
Applications
Features
